Wildfire Smoke Prompts DIY Air Purifier Solutions Across the U.S.
As wildfire smoke from Ontario, Canada, and northern Minnesota spreads across the U.S., air quality has deteriorated significantly, with areas from Minnesota to Virginia experiencing 'very unhealthy' conditions. The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has issued public health alerts, particularly for vulnerable groups such as children, the elderly, and those with heart or lung conditions. In response, there is a growing interest in air filters and purifiers, including homemade solutions like the Corsi-Rosenthal Box, which uses a box fan and MERV 13 filters. These DIY air purifiers are seen as a temporary measure to improve indoor air quality during smoky periods.
